GREAT FALLS, MT - January 29th, 2026 - Toby's House, Montana's leading crisis nursery, officially broke ground today on a new facility in Great Falls, marking a pivotal moment in its 30-year history of supporting vulnerable families. The expansion comes at a crucial time, as Montana, like many states, experiences increasing rates of family stress fueled by economic pressures, substance abuse challenges, and mental health concerns.

The new nursery, anticipated to be completed in late 2026, will significantly increase Toby's House's capacity to provide vital, short-term emergency childcare for children aged 0-12. Currently, Toby's House serves families navigating acute crises - situations like domestic violence, parental substance abuse recovery, urgent mental health episodes, and unexpected medical emergencies. These are moments when families are at their most fragile, and children are most vulnerable. Without immediate access to safe, caring environments, children can experience significant trauma, and families can struggle to regain stability.

The need for crisis nurseries like Toby's House is demonstrably growing. National data indicates a concerning rise in reported cases of domestic violence and child abuse, often exacerbated by economic hardship and lack of access to mental health resources. Montana, with its unique rural challenges and limited access to services in some areas, faces particular pressures. Toby's House fills a critical gap by offering immediate intervention, preventing potential escalation of crises and protecting children from harmful situations.

The Great Falls location represents a significant investment in the well-being of families in Cascade County and the surrounding regions. While Toby's House currently serves families across Montana, the new facility will allow for increased capacity and focused support within the Great Falls area. This includes providing not only childcare but also connecting families with essential resources, such as counseling, support groups, and long-term care options.

Funding for the project is a testament to the strong community support for Toby's House. A collaborative effort of private donations, grants from foundations focused on child welfare, and successful local fundraising initiatives have made the expansion possible. Local businesses and community organizations have pledged both financial support and volunteer hours to help bring the project to fruition. Toby's House's success stems from its commitment to trauma-informed care. Staff are highly trained in recognizing and responding to the unique needs of children who have experienced trauma. The nursery provides a nurturing and supportive environment where children can feel safe, secure, and cared for. It's a model that has proven effective in helping families regain stability and build brighter futures.

Looking ahead, Toby's House hopes to replicate this successful model in other Montana communities, further expanding its reach and impact. The organization is actively exploring opportunities for additional locations and partnerships to ensure that all Montana children have access to the critical support they need during times of crisis.
